If I use a default constructor for an iterator, how to check if it was assigned later on?

For pointers, I could do this :

int *p = NULL;
/// some code

The quintessence is that the default constructor initializes an iterator to a singular value, and the only addmissible operation on it is to assign it another iterator value. In particular it is not possible to query the value of such unitialized iterator. Therefore it is a good programming practice to initialize the iterator to a specific value of a specific container, which then can be tested for.
